英文摘要 | The hemodynamic characteristics of blood flow for DeBakey III aortic dissection were investigated. The velocity fields of the blood flow, the pressure and shear stress on the blood vessel wall were computed by using the boundary element method. The results showed that the blood flow in the false lumen was low-speed vortex, and its magnitude changed slightly during a cardiac cycle. The pressures on the false lumen lateral wall changed significantly, and were greater than those on the healthy vessel wall. The shear stress around the cleft of the false lumen was the largest. The result is helpful for understanding the hemodynamic reason for the aortic dissection. ? 2014 IEEE.; EI; 415-419 |
